What to Look for When Buying a Laptop for Engineering

When it comes to buying a laptop for engineering, there are several factors to consider. One of the most important things to look for is a powerful processor, such as an Intel Core i7 or i9. This will ensure that the laptop can handle demanding engineering software without slowing down.

Another key consideration is the amount of RAM the laptop has. Engineering software can be memory-intensive, so it’s important to have at least 16GB of RAM, if not more. Additionally, a dedicated graphics card is recommended for running 3D modeling software.

Portability is also important for engineers who need to work on the go. Look for a laptop that is thin and lightweight, but still has a decent-sized screen for working on complex projects. Finally, battery life is another important factor to consider. Engineers often need to work for extended periods of time without access to a power outlet, so a laptop with a long battery life is essential.

Best Budget Laptops for Engineers

As an engineer, having a reliable laptop is essential to get work done on-the-go. However, finding a laptop that balances performance and affordability can be challenging. Luckily, there are several budget laptops available that can meet the needs of engineers without breaking the bank.

One great option is the Acer Aspire 5, which offers a 10th Gen Intel Core i5 processor and a dedicated NVIDIA GeForce MX350 graphics card for optimal performance. Additionally, it has a long battery life and a sleek design, making it a great choice for engineers who need to work from different locations.

Another excellent budget laptop for engineers is the Dell G5 15. This laptop has a powerful 9th Gen Intel Core i7 processor and an NVIDIA GeForce GTX 1650 graphics card for smooth performance. It also has a durable design and a comfortable keyboard, perfect for long work sessions. Overall, the Dell G5 15 is an excellent choice for engineers who need a budget-friendly laptop that doesn’t compromise on performance.

Best Laptops for Specific Engineering Specializations

When it comes to engineering, having the right laptop can make all the difference in terms of productivity and efficiency. Different engineering specializations have different requirements, so it’s important to choose a laptop that suits your needs. For civil engineers, a laptop with a powerful processor and a dedicated graphics card is essential for running CAD software. Mechanical engineers, on the other hand, may require a laptop with a strong CPU and a large amount of RAM to handle complex simulations and modeling.

For electrical engineers, a laptop with a high-resolution display and a good battery life is important for working on schematics and designs for long periods of time. Software engineers may need a laptop with a fast processor and a lot of storage space to run development environments and store large code bases. Features to Consider When Choosing a Laptop for Engineering

When it comes to choosing a laptop for engineering, there are several features to consider. First and foremost, the processor is a critical component. You’ll want a laptop with a powerful processor that can handle the demands of engineering software. A high-end Intel Core i7 or i9 processor is ideal for running complex programs.

Another crucial feature to consider is the graphics card. For engineering tasks like 3D modeling and CAD, a dedicated graphics card is a must-have. The NVIDIA Quadro and AMD Radeon Pro are popular choices for engineering laptops.

In addition to the processor and graphics card, you’ll also want to consider the amount of RAM and storage. Engineering software can be resource-intensive, so a laptop with at least 16GB of RAM and a solid-state drive (SSD) with at least 512GB of storage is recommended. Finally, don’t forget to consider the laptop’s display size and resolution, as well as its battery life, portability, and durability.
